NameParrot Grunt
Scientific NamePlectorhinchus gibbosus
Common NamesParrot Grunt, Black Grunt, Gibbus Grunt, Humpback Sweetlips
FamilyHaemulidae
OriginIndo-Pacific, Red Sea, East Africa, Australia, Japan
Temperamentsemi-aggressive
Dietcarnivore
Care Leveladvanced
Minimum Tank Size (Gallons)300
Max Size (Inches)30
Water TypeSaltwater
Temperature Range (°F)72-78
pH Range8.1-8.4
Compatible SpeciesLarge Angelfish, Tangs, Triggerfish (select carefully), Other large Sweetlips (in very large tanks), Groupers (select carefully)

Description

The Parrot Grunt is a large and striking marine fish, characterized by its thick lips and often dramatic color changes from juvenile to adult. Juveniles are typically black and yellow, while adults can be more subdued in shades of grey, brown, or purple. This nocturnal hunter primarily feeds on benthic invertebrates and small fish.
